WebPethidine injections in labour. This is an injection of a medicine called pethidine into your thigh or buttock to relieve pain. It can also help you to relax. WebMeperidine may cause serious or life-threatening breathing problems, especially during the first 24 to 72 hours of your treatment and any time your dose is increased. Your doctor will monitor you carefully during your treatment. Tell your doctor if you have or have ever had slowed breathing or asthma. WebA higher incidence of acidosis was found in the pethidine group (pH<7.12 OR: 8.59 95% C.I. 3.29, 22.46). The highest frequency of acidosis was encountered when pethidine-delivery interval was 5 h.
